About Liufeng Xiong
Liufeng Xiong is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Electrochemistry and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 17 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(15 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(13 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(5 papers), Advanced battery technologies research (3 papers),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(1 paper), Advanced Materials Characterization Techniques (1 paper),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(1 paper) and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(1.0k citations), Electrochemistry (238 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(915 citations). Liufeng Xiong has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and Slovakia. Frequent co-authors include Arumugam Manthiram, Ting He, A.M. Kannan, Eric Kreidler, Jin Luo, Chuan‐Jian Zhong, Karren L. More, Zhiyong Zhong, Liang Wu and Tongwen Xu. Their work appears in journals such as Chemistry of Materials, Journal of The Electrochemical Society and Journal of Power Sources.
